[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]
{Script bloq.} Re: [shell-script] Help - cadastro de lista de Emails
From: |
Fabricio Cruz |
Subject: |
{Script bloq.} Re: [shell-script] Help - cadastro de lista de Emails |
Date: |
Thu, 10 Aug 2006 07:42:35 -0300 |
Julio, Bom dia!
Desde já agradeço a disposição!!
Acho que não me expressei corretamente, segue abaixo a função:
Sou novato com shell e isso complica mto ...rsrsrsrs.... :)
BLOQUEAR(){
echo "Digite a palavra a ser bloqueada:"
read block
echo "$block " >> /root/shell/block #### diretorios e arquivos
p/ teste
echo
# service squid restart comentada p/ nao restartar o squid
echo "Nome e/ou URL bloqueados"
Principal
}
O objetivo dessa função é bloquear palavras (ou emails) no squid só
que dessa forma só consigo inserir uma palavra por vez, como poderia
fazer para copiar uma lista como o exemplo abaixo e executar a inclusão
de diversas palavras, respeitando a quebra de linha?
Ex de lista:
palavra1
palavra2
palavra3
address@hidden
address@hidden
Queria fazer como se estivesse no OpenOffice por exemplo, selecionar as
cinco linhas acima recortar e colar logo depois do echo "Digite a
palavra a ser bloqueada:"(isso farei manualmente mesmo). Como faço para
que o shell possa efetuar as quebras? Pois atualmente quando colo mais
de uma linha ele lê apenas a primeira e interpreta as outras como
comando gerando erro ....
Não sei se fui claro :(
>>> "Julio C. Neves" <address@hidden> 08/09/06 8:44 pm >>>
Olá Fabricio,
Caso sua lista esteja em um arquivo, basta fazer:
mail -s "assunto" $(cat ArqMail.txt)
Se estiver em uma variável, faça:
mail -s "assunto" $VarMail
Bem mais simples que vc pensava, né? :)
--
Abraços,
Julio
http://www.julioneves.com ( http://www.julioneves.com/ ) - Um livro
sobre Bash completo e on-line
:wq
Em 09/08/06, Fabricio Cruz <address@hidden> escreveu:
>
> Pessoal,
>
> Conseguí, com a ajuda de vocês, criar um shell que valida email.
> Gostaria que me ajudassem no seguinte :
>
> Criei uma função onde o usuário insere um email e é verificado se é
> válido ou não ... até ai blza ....
>
> Só que só consigo inserir um email por vez, como faço para inserir
> vário, copiar uma lista de mails e colar de uma vez? O que faço para
> que o shell permita esta ação?
>
>
> Muito Obrigado pela força!!
>
> Fabricio
>
>
>
> [As partes desta mensagem que não continham texto foram removidas]
>
>
>
--
Abraços,
Julio
http://www.julioneves.com ( http://www.julioneves.com/ ) - Um livro
sobre Bash completo e on-line
:wq
[As partes desta mensagem que não continham texto foram removidas]
[As partes desta mensagem que não continham texto foram removidas]
- Re: [shell-script] Help - cadastro de lista de Emails, Julio C. Neves, 2006/08/09
- {Script bloq.} Re: [shell-script] Help - cadastro de lista de Emails,
Fabricio Cruz <=
- Message not available
- Re: {Script bloq.} Re: [shell-script] Help - cadastro de lista de Emails, Julio C. Neves, 2006/08/10
- {Script bloq.} Re: {Script bloq.} Re: [shell-script] Help - cadastro de lista de Emails, Fabricio Cruz, 2006/08/10
- Re: {Script bloq.} Re: {Script bloq.} Re: [shell-script] Help -cadastro de lista de Emails, Eric Anderson, 2006/08/10
- {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: [shell-script] Help -cadastro de lista de E, Fabricio Cruz, 2006/08/10
- Re: {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re:[shell-script] Help -cadastro de lista de E, Eric Anderson, 2006/08/10
- Re: {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re:[shell-script] Help -cadastro de lista de E, Flavio Junior, 2006/08/10
- Message not available
- Re: {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: [shell-script] Help -cadastro de lista de E, Julio C. Neves, 2006/08/10
- {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: [shell-script] Help -cad, Fabricio Cruz, 2006/08/10
- {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: [shell-script] Help -cad, Fabricio Cruz, 2006/08/10
- Re: {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: {Script bloq.} Re: [shell-script] Help -cad, Flavio Torres, 2006/08/10